    • Profile picture of the author TZ
      Oh YEAH! The more content on the domain the better, and more original the content "looks" the better.

      However, if the content is laser targeted better you don't need as much content to get traffic.

      Example: A blog with 350 posts with content that is more general in nature (titles, content, lenght of post, etc.) may not do nearly as well as a blog that only has 90 posts on it.

      If the smaller blog has posts titled "properly" and is focusing a long-tail keywords, it can easily get more traffic than the 350 post blog.

      The ultimate of course is to have a blog with over 3000 posts of original content laser targeting specific long-tail keywords. THAT take time - ALLOT of time if you are not using automation.
